Option 1: Install via CLI (recommended)
Recommended (no pre-install needed)
npx clawhub@latest --dir ~/.claude/skills install searchthisimageOr via clawhub CLI (if already installed)
clawhub --dir ~/.claude/skills install searchthisimage⚠️ Requires Node.js 18+. No Node? Use Option 2 below to download the ZIP instead. Install Node.js →
Option 2: Manual install (no Node required)
Download the ZIP, extract it, and place the folder at the path below. Restart your agent to activate.
Install path
~/.claude/skills/searchthisimage/💡Extract and place the folder at the path above, then restart your agent.
